Abstract

A meaningful copper‐catalyzed chemo‐selective oxidative alkylamination of maleimides with secondary alkyl amines and simple alkanes has been developed. This transformation exhibits excellent compatibility with an array of polyfunctionalized organic amines and inactivated alkanes, modular synthesis of 3‐carbo‐4‐amino maleimides under simple, and efficient catalytic systems. Detailed mechanistic studies support the formation of 3‐amino maleimides and alkyl radical intermediates and their subsequent radical alkylation in the reaction process.
